You'll need access to the Oracle Software Delivery website and their support site.
Obtain the 5.7.0 Installer from the Software delivery site.
Obtain any additional software (CC Drivers for example)
Obtain 5.7 MR6 patch (current latest) from the Support Site.
Obtain 5.7.6.4 Hotfix (current latest) from the support site.
Create a fresh backup of your database, all report files, logs, scripts, etc.

Follow the Micros documentation for fresh 5.7 install here once you put together a new box.
Use Windows 10 or Server 2016 (2019 is not supported).
 
I converted Res 4.9 and 4.11 db to 5.5 without going through preconvert and all seems ok except for custom labor reports not running
 
All I did was restored the 4.x database in Res 5.5 through DM and then ran DM -U to update the database
 
Under RES 4.9 GR you need to preconvert your DB.
